The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Frank Basitin, born in 1857 in St Pancras, Middlesex, consisted of 3 members. Frank was the head of the household, married to Harriett Basitin, born in 1859 in Greenwich, Kent, England. They had 1 child; Elizabeth, born 1880 in St Pancras, Middlesex, England.
